1. A method for combining a digital interactive dialog window with content shown by web browsers as determined by use cases, which method is for use with a network having at least one first network device having a first device label and a first display displaying a first web browser and being configured to receive first content from a back end accessed by a first set of credentials, the back end being a process or combination of processes that is adapted to run on a web server hardware, the first credentials being associated with a selection menu for digital interactive dialog window types, the at least one first network device being configured to select a digital interactive dialog window type from a selection menu and for communicating the digital interactive dialog window type to the network, the method comprising: displaying a plurality of second web browsers each on one of a plurality of secondary displays of a plurality of secondary network devices each having a second device label, the plurality of secondary network devices being in communication or connected to the network, the first network device and the secondary networks device being selected for a selected use case based on the label carried by the first network device and/or the secondary network devices, wherein only the first network device and/or the secondary network devices with the respective labels will be selected for the selected use case, the plurality of second web browsers being configured to receive second content from the back end accessed by a second set of credentials, the second credentials being associated with a set of one or more digital interactive dialog windows, having the second content displayed on each of the plurality of second web browsers on the plurality of secondary displays, and while the second content is being displayed, a digital interactive dialog window is launched as a corresponding unmodified digital interactive dialog window onto the plurality of second web browsers of the plurality of secondary displays, so that the digital interactive dialog window is combined with, juxtaposed with or overlaid onto the second web browser content on the plurality of secondary displays of the plurality of secondary network devices.

A system for creating arrangements of a digital interactive dialog window for use as determined by use cases, with a network having a first display device of a first network device having a first device label being associated with a first set of credentials and displaying a first web browser content on a first web browser, the first web browser content being first content from a back end accessed by the first set of credentials, the first network device being associated with a selection menu comprising a set of digital interactive dialog window types, the back end being a process or combination of processes that is adapted to run on a web server hardware, the system comprising: a plurality of secondary network devices each having a secondary display device for displaying a second web content on a second web browser and having a second label, and being adapted to receive second content from the back end accessed by a second set of credentials, the secondary network devices being in communication with or connected to the network, the first network device and the second network devices being selected for a selected use case based on the label carried by the first network device and/or the secondary network devices, wherein only the first network device and/or the secondary network devices with the respective labels will be selected for the selected use case, and for a selected digital interactive dialog window, the secondary network device being configured to display an arrangement of an unmodified digital interactive dialog window corresponding to the selected digital interactive dialog window type combined with, juxtaposed with or overlaid onto the second web browser content shown on each of the secondary network devices.

23. The system according to claim 18 , wherein for each arrangement, the interactive dialog window is any of a poll, a chat, voting buttons, voting sliders, text input fields.
